The electromagnet is a separately-sold accessory, and adds to the array of c ontrols in the operator"s cab ( Kwan Yin- patroness of Crane engineers!)- well one more arm might be needed to conn the magnet hoist- to turn it on and off. The usual type is a (Doughnut) or circular magnet-which is of course electromagnetic- and requires a separate power line, geneator, etc which would take up space in the the cab and in the case of the generator, the body structure of the crane. They have been around since the early l900"s but have their limitations- stainless steel is non-magnetic , for example, they also generate heat and are fairly heavy for lifting power. so it goes. the Roaring junkyard in Williamsport, PA used one on a thirties vintage crane on the back of a Mack truck ( this customized). They had three generations of cranes in that yard- one old Steam, in the back- the gas truck mounted one just described, and a then, spanking-modern Lorain yellow Diesel truck c rane.
